可以基于qt独立完成上位机发开;
熟悉photosho,可以设计美观的软件界面效果;
优秀qt开发经验,具有良好的编程功底;
熟练Qt框架,熟练掌握Qt UI开发,精通Qt布局、绘图、自绘控件等;
熟悉与下位机各种通信UPD/TCP/串口接口;
开发无人机反制软件
发开实现的功能:
1、使用JavaScript基于Leaflet开发地图功能,JS与C++实现通信将软件指令发送到web端,wed端的信息返回到软件端
2、使用Udp,Tcp,串口与其他硬件设备Serve进行通信,开启关闭设备相应的功能,实现对无人机的侦测驱离,通过协议心跳显示设备状态并保持长连接,Tcp实现断线重连;
3、开发相应的Server端与软件通信实现模拟功能(无人机模拟,GPS路径模拟,反制设备模拟);
4、将数据存储到数据库,对无人机数据实现增删改查功能,实现无人机路径回放,导出Excel等功能;
5、软件设置,将必要的设置保存的setting中,软件启动加载相应的settting;
6、软件主题切换功能
多媒体信息发布系统
采用C/S架构,通过TCP对客户端进行节目发布管理。客户端以文本、图像、视频等多媒体形式进行播放。
发开实现的功能:
1、界面制作功能,可以对界面任意分屏,模块之间实现吸附算法。制作后可以保存独立文件;
2、对素材进行管理上传到数据库,实现增删改查功能,素材预览播放,素材审核;
3、终端管理,查看客户端状态,发布节目;
4、用户管理权限管理,增加删除用户与权限,不同用户分配不同权限;
多媒体信息发布系统 采用C/S架构,通过TCP对客户端进行节目发布管理。客户端以文本、图像、视频等多媒体形式进行播放。
开发无人机反制软件,对非法入侵无人机进行搜索式侦测、探测、发现、识别和侧向,利用光学侦测跟踪进行光学确认、定位并锁定跟踪,无线电干扰进行强电干扰阻断或诱骗迫使无人机降落或返航。